Our client is a prominent player in the European energy sector dedicated to building a sustainable and green infrastructure. The project focuses on stabilizing sustainability reporting processes, governance, and data digitalization to ensure full compliance with the Corporate Sustainability Reporting Directive.

Responsibilities

  • Lead the preparation of governance-related chapters for the 2026 sustainability statements across multiple international entities.
  • Support the implementation of general requirements and disclosures for ESRS2 and the Double Materiality Assessment.
  • Coordinate CSRD audit processes with internal stakeholders and external auditors to ensure reporting accuracy.
  • Execute the development of an online sustainability data and policies catalog for the organization's digital platforms.
  • Manage stakeholder engagement across diverse departments, including Finance, HR, and IT, to ensure accurate data collection.
  • Document existing processes for human rights governance and support group-wide due diligence implementation.

Requirements

  • You have a Master’s degree in Finance, Environmental Science, Engineering, Economics, or Sustainability Management.
  • You bring 5+ years of professional experience, specifically within reporting or consulting environments.
  • You possess advanced knowledge of ESRS and CSRD frameworks including experience with Double Materiality Assessments.
  • You have proven experience with external ESG or financial assurance processes.
  • You bring strong analytical and project management skills to handle complex data and reporting requirements.
  • You are proactive, detail-oriented, and able to work collaboratively in a cross-functional environment.
  • You are fluent in Dutch and English with a good knowledge of French.
